is 3+x=x+3 infinite,one solution, or no solution​

Answers

Answer 1

Answer:

Infinite solutions

Step-by-step explanation:

If we subtract 3 from both sides we get:

x = x

If we subtract x from both sides of that, we get:

0 = 0.

Well... 0 is ALWAYS equal to 0, so there is no answer that can make that statement invalid, meaning that all numbers are solutions.

what is the 1st point and 2nd point?

Answers

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  first point: (-6, -1)

  second point: (-2, -2)

Step-by-step explanation:

Compare the equation given to the "slope-intercept" form:

  y +1 = -1/4(x +6)

  y -k = m(x -h) . . . . . . line with slope m through point (h, k)

We see that k = -1, m = -1/4, h = -6.

So, the equation tells us the given line has a slope of -1/4 and goes through point (-6, -1).

The slope of -1/4 means that the line will have a change in y of -1 when the change in x is 4. So, we can find another point by adding (4, -1) to the point we already know is on the line: (-6, -1).

Second point: (-6, -1) +(4, -1) = (=6+4, -1-1) = (-2, -2).

First and second points could be (-6, -1) and (-2, -2).

16x-10y=10
-18x-6y=6
solve it using the elimination method

Answers

16x-10y=10 and -8x-6y=6
The coefficients of x are 16 and -8. To apply elimination, these should be the same. Positives and negatives are non-issues.
Let's take the first equation...
16x-10y=10
Let's multiply both sides by 1/2...
(1/2)(16x-10y)=(10)(1/2)
8x-5y=5
Let's add this to the second equation...
-8x-6y=6
8x-5y=5
0-11y=11
The x is eliminated...
-11y=11
Let's divide both sides by -11...
(-11y)/11=11/-11
y=-1
Let's plug this into either original equation to establish the value of x. I randomly select the second...
-8x-6y=6
-8x-[(6)(-1)]=6
-8x-(-6)=6
Subtracting a negative number is identical to adding a positive number...
-8x+6=6
Let's subtract 6 from both sides...
-8x+6-6=6-6
-8x=0
x=0
Let's plug both values into the first equation to verify results...
16x-10y=10
[(16)(0)]-[(10)(-1)]=10
0-(-10)=10
10=10
